Transaction 901da30f28d3762dcd177a695c16eaf2dc3d29d30a78dbfbed6f0e7558f34e63
1 Input
1 Output
-
901da30f28d3762dcd177a695c16eaf2dc3d29d30a78dbfbed6f0e7558f34e63:0
- value
- 188823
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b77a111b06ccf344abdd619a31abad9221bdb96b OP_EQUAL
- address
- 3JR9ozx9Qcw1vn5con2zwuG2zd9yoQ7KUL